Volcano ash chokes planes

November 25, 1994

When Mount Galunggung in Indonesia erupted in June 1982 a British Airways passenger jet flew into its plume. The engines were choked by 바카라사이트 ash and 바카라사이트 aircraft fell thousands of feet before 바카라사이트 pilot was able to restart 바카라사이트m, narrowly avoiding disaster.

There were 17 similar incidents when Mount Pinatubo in 바카라사이트 Philippines erupted in 1991, but 바카라사이트re is still no system in place to prevent plumes causing crashes. Such tragedies are, according to Peter Francis of 바카라사이트 department of earth sciences at 바카라사이트 Open University, "accidents waiting to happen".

One solution, he says, would be on-board radar systems which could detect ash so that pilots could navigate round it in 바카라사이트 same way 바카라사이트y currently do around thunderstorms. The technology exists, but airline companies are unwilling to foot 바카라사이트 bill.

Radar is one form of remote sensing (바카라사이트 o바카라사이트rs use light or infra-red radiation) which Dr Francis thinks has great potential for monitoring volcanoes to save lives: not only 바카라사이트 lives of 바카라사이트 public at risk from eruptions, but also 바카라사이트 lives of scientists studying 바카라사이트m. Researchers using remote sensing do not, after all, have to put 바카라사이트mselves in danger by approaching 바카라사이트ir subjects too closely. The point was poignantly made at a Royal Geological Society meeting dedicated to 바카라사이트 memory of Open University professor Geoff Brown, killed in 1993 while monitoring a volcano in Colombia.

Remote sensing and onsite monitoring of volcanoes have become more sophisticated over 바카라사이트 past decade, but 바카라사이트 meeting underlined 바카라사이트 risks still involved. Arrays of sophisticated instruments now produce data crucial to predicting eruptions: changes in temperature and ground movements, seismic activity, gravity shifts due to changes in 바카라사이트 plumbing of 바카라사이트 volcano, magnetic field changes due to 바카라사이트 heating of 바카라사이트 magnetic rocks under 바카라사이트 surface, and 바카라사이트 amount and composition of gases being emitted.

But Dr Francis argues that 바카라사이트 data being collected should be interpreted more efficiently and made available more quickly to those responsible for civil defence, particularly when active volcanoes are in densely populated areas.

ADVERTISEMENT

Franco Barberi of 바카라사이트 department of earth sciences at 바카라사이트 University of Pisa described how he and his colleagues anxiously monitored Vesuvius and Campi Flegrei in Italy between 1982 and 1984, when both volcanoes seemed likely to erupt.

With 800,000 people at risk around Vesuvius, and 200,000 around Campi Flegrei, and with 바카라사이트 civil defence authorities demanding a month's notice of an eruption so 바카라사이트y could evacuate 바카라사이트 people, pressure on 바카라사이트 scientists was intense. As it happened, 바카라사이트y correctly forecast that 바카라사이트 volcanoes would not erupt.

The International Decade of Natural Disaster Reduction, now half-way through, has resulted in scientists focussing 바카라사이트ir efforts on particular volcanoes and setting up more monitoring systems.
